EDUCATION NEWS

  • Community members showed both support and worry over the proposal to move Hallyburton Academy to Draughn. Local officials will review feedback (from parents and teachers) to decide on next steps.  The News Herald

SPORTS NEWS

  • On Wednesday, Apr. 1, local high schools played non-conference baseball — Lake Norman scored 4, Alexander Central 1, Piedmont Community Charter 6, Bandys 5, South Caldwell 2, and Lincoln Charter 1.  WHKY
  • Lenoir-Rhyne Bears defeated Tusculum Pioneers 19-5 on Wednesday after an 8:15 p.m. start delayed by weather. Donovan Powell led with four goals and three assists while Caleb Haire and Eli Busse earned their first hat tricks.  WHKY
